Basic Building Instructions

To build, create and activate a python3.10 environment, install Rust, and run sh build_and_test.sh or equivalent commandss as appropriate for your OS.

Using GitHub Actions

If you have push access to https://github.com/NREL/fastsim, you can push tags to trigger github actions.

For Building Wheels for Python 3.8 - 3.10 for Linux, Mac, and Windows

Push a tag that matches the regex 'v[0-9]+.[0-9]+.[0-9]+' , e.g. v2.0.8. This will run tests and build wheels in a zip file on the GitHub repo.

For PyPI Release

Push tags that match the regex 'r[0-9]+.[0-9]+.[0-9]+' , e.g. r2.0.8. This will run tests, build wheels in a zip file on the GitHub repo, and release the new version on PyPI. Make sure that version in pyproject.toml and the section Release Notes in README.md have versions that match the git tag.
